 If the action is added to a toolbar, its "update" can be called twice a second, but only if there was
 any user activity or a focus transfer. If your action's availability is changed
 in absence of any of these events, please call ActivityTracker.getInstance().inc() to notify
 action subsystem to update all toolbar actions when your subsystem's determines that its actions' visibility might be affected.
